The drawing is 28 x 35.5 cm in size, drawn on paper with graphite pencils.
I love forests, hiking and the photo technique of double exposure, so I mixed all of those to put into pencil art.

Starting to realize that I want to do art for a living in 2008, I left a boring University to pursue this idea. Since then, I got into the world of realism, a bit of abstract, surrealism and I fell in love with artistic nude creations.
As a person with ADHD, I have a vast interest in techniques and methods. I can't settle for the same thing over and over again which makes it impossible for me to stick with the same art style. However, it helps me to move forward with a curiosity that can't be satisfied easily. All of this chaos makes it easy for me to switch between art styles and when a strong emotion hits, nothing limits my creativity to translate that feeling into visual art.
I believe that I am still on a road of exploration, maybe until death comes, but I try to accept the idea instead of being scared of it.
